Secret Differences Between Payment Bonds and Auto mechanic's Liens



When making a decision in between payment bonds and mechanic's liens, it's important to recognize the essential distinctions to make an educated choice. Settlement bonds are generally acquired by the task owner to make certain that subcontractors and vendors are spent for the job they have actually completed. On the other hand, mechanic's liens are a legal insurance claim against the building by a service provider, subcontractor, or supplier that hasn't been paid for work done on that particular property.

Settlement bonds give security to subcontractors and suppliers if the general specialist fails to make payments as guaranteed. On the other hand, technician's liens use a way for professionals and vendors to secure payment by putting a case on the building where the job was executed. Settlement bonds are typically gotten before job starts, while technician's liens are submitted after non-payment problems develop.
